Anwendungsfalldiagramme (Use Case Diagrams) sind ein wichtiges Werkzeug in der Systemmodellierung, insbesondere im Bereich der Softwareentwicklung. Ihr Hauptzweck besteht darin, die Interaktionen zwischen Benutzern (Akteuren) und dem System zu visualisieren. Hier sind einige zentrale Punkte zur Bedeutung von Anwendungsfalldiagrammen: 1. **Visualisierung von Anforderungen**: Anwendungsfalldiagramme helfen dabei, die funktionalen Anforderungen eines Systems klar und verständlich darzustellen. Sie zeigen, welche Funktionen das System bieten soll und wie verschiedene Akteure mit diesen Funktionen interagieren. 2. **Kommunikation**: Sie dienen als Kommunikationsmittel zwischen verschiedenen Stakeholdern, wie Entwicklern, Projektmanagern und Endbenutzern. Durch die grafische Darstellung können Missverständnisse reduziert und ein gemeinsames Verständnis der Systemanforderungen gefördert werden. 3. **Identifikation von Akteuren und Anwendungsfällen**: Anwendungsfalldiagramme helfen dabei, die relevanten Akteure (z. B. Benutzer, externe Systeme) und die spezifischen Anwendungsfälle (z. B. Funktionen oder Dienste, die das System bereitstellt) zu identifizieren. Dies ist entscheidend für die Planung und das Design des Systems. 4. **Basis für weitere Modellierung**: Sie bilden die Grundlage für detailliertere Modelle, wie z. B. Aktivitätsdiagramme oder Sequenzdiagramme, die die Abläufe innerhalb der Anwendungsfälle genauer beschreiben. 5. **Anforderungsmanagement**: Anwendungsfalldiagramme unterstützen das Anforderungsmanagement, indem sie helfen, die Anforderungen zu priorisieren und Änderungen im Laufe des Projekts nachzuvollziehen. Insgesamt sind Anwendungsfalldiagramme ein effektives Mittel, um die Funktionalität eines Systems zu erfassen und die Interaktionen zwischen Benutzern und Systemen zu strukturieren, was zu einer besseren Planung und Umsetzung von Softwareprojekten führt.